Complete Question:

Results from a study recently revealed a phenomena, "safety in numbers”: The more that people travel on bicycles, the safer it will be. On an international scale, this safety effect is shown on the following chart.

Which strategies could be used to reverse the current trend occurring in the United States? Check all that apply.

A.) enforce regulations for drivers who do not obey cyclist lanes on roadways

B.) assess roadways for more bicycle safety lanes and crosswalk signals

C.) rezone certain regions to improve traffic flow and reduce congestion for drivers  

D.) allocate funding to promote health fairs that advertise bicycle safety and gear

E.)educate the community about the need to drive more slowly on roadways.

According to the study, the more walkers or cyclists there are in a population, the lower their risk. The study was demonstrated on the mechanisms based on the relationship between the numbers of people walking or bicycling and the frequency of collisions between motorists and walkers or bicyclists. However, because there is an urgent need to control human factors and errors controlling motorist behavior in the presence of people walking and bicycling in order to have a significant reduction in the probability of bicycle ac ci dents in the United State. These safety measures should be taken to protect and increase safety:

A.) enforce regulations for drivers who do not obey cyclist lanes on roadways

B.) assess roadways for more bicycle safety lanes and crosswalk signals

D.) allocate funding to promote health fairs that advertise bicycle safety and gear.

The correct answer is A. Adequacy

Explanation:

In nutrition, the term "adequacy" refers to the necessary amount of nutrients or food a person needs to consume to be healthy which depends on the physical activity, requirements and medical conditions of the individual. In this way, Jamie's diet lacks adequacy because as an athlete she required 2.800 kilocalories; however, she is only consuming 1.600 kilocalories each day and this means she is not consuming the necessary amount of nutrients and food and therefore her diet is inadequate for her requirements and physical activity level.
